Orchestre symphonique de Montréal Extends Rafael Payare’s Contract to 2031-32

https://operawire.com/orchestre-symphonique-de-montreal-extends-rafael-payares-contract-to-2031-32/

The Orchestre symphonique de Montréal has announced that it is renewing Rafael Payare’s tenure for a five-year term. Payare, whose initial term will conclude in the spring of 2027, will now be extended through the 2031-32 season and will become the Music and Artistic Director. Rafael Payare Extends Contract with San Diego Symphony

https://operawire.com/rafael-payare-extends-contract-with-san-diego-symphony/

Rafael Payare has extended his contract with the San Diego Symphony until 2028-29. The Venezuelan conductor has been leading the orchestra since 2019 and has elevated the Symphony’s expressive range and strengthened its connection with audiences. Orchestre Symphonique de Montréal Appoints Rafael Payare as New Music Director

https://operawire.com/orchestre-symphonique-de-montreal-appoints-rafael-payare-the-new-music-director/

(Credit: Henry Fair) Orchestre Symphonique de Montréal has announced the appointment of Venezuelan conductor Rafael Payare its new Music Director. Payare will start his five-year tenure during the 2022-23 season. The Venezuelan conductor will replace the famed conductor Kent Nagano, who has held the position since 2006.
